Robust exponential stability and H ∞  control for switched neutral‐type neural networks

Abstract: In this paper, we consider the problem of robust exponential stability for a class of uncertain switched delayed neutral-type neural networks with an H 1 performance level > 0. Further, the result is extended to design an H 1 control law to ensure the robust exponential stabilization of the closed-loop neural networks about its equilibrium point with the guaranteed H 1 performance level , for all norm bounded parameter uncertainties.
